Reset checks in with Chicago hip-hop artist Che “Rhymefest” Smith to talk about how he’s getting through the COVID-19 pandemic. Plus, he flexes his freestyle skills.

What to read

1. I Took Both Roads by David Matteson

2. Living Tao, Timeless Principles For Everyday Enlightenment by Ilchi Lee


3. Credible news sources 

What to watch

4. 93 Days (Netflix, Amazon Prime)

5. Ip Man series (Ip Man 1-3 are available on Netflix, and Ip Man 4 is available on Amazon Prime, Google Play and on digital)

6. Ford v Ferrari (Amazon Prime)

7. Community (Netflix, Hulu and other streaming services)

What to do 

8. Keep your spirits up, play inside and stay happy

9. Call someone you’re thinking about

10. Take time to grieve, and do it intentionally

11. Put on your own Chopped at Home Challenge in your kitchen
